Google My Business Reviews and Ratings for Local SEO

In today’s digital landscape, having a strong online presence is crucial for businesses of all sizes. One powerful tool that can significantly boost your local search engine optimization (SEO) efforts is Google My Business (GMB). This free platform allows you to create and manage your business profile, providing vital information to potential customers. One key feature of GMB that plays a crucial role in local SEO is the ability for customers to leave reviews and ratings. In this article, we will delve into the importance of Google My Business reviews and ratings for local SEO and discuss strategies to effectively manage and leverage them.

The Power of Google My Business Reviews

Customer reviews have become an integral part of the decision-making process for consumers. According to a survey conducted by BrightLocal, 88% of consumers trust online reviews as much as personal recommendations. Moreover, 85% of consumers read up to 10 reviews before they can trust a business. These statistics highlight the significance of customer reviews in influencing purchase decisions.

When it comes to local SEO, Google My Business reviews hold significant weight. They not only impact your overall online reputation but also contribute to your search engine rankings. Google considers the quality and quantity of your reviews as one of the ranking factors for local searches. Businesses with positive reviews are more likely to rank higher in search results, attracting more visibility and potential customers. Additionally, reviews also appear alongside your business listing, providing valuable social proof to users who come across your profile.

Tips for Encouraging Google My Business Reviews

Now that we understand the importance of Google My Business reviews, let’s explore some strategies to encourage customers to leave reviews for your business:

  1. Provide exceptional customer experiences: Delivering exceptional service and product experiences will naturally encourage satisfied customers to leave positive reviews. Go the extra mile to exceed customer expectations, and they will be more inclined to share their positive experiences with others.

  2. Ask for reviews: Don’t be afraid to ask your satisfied customers to leave a review on your Google My Business profile. You can do this through various channels, such as email newsletters, social media posts, or in-person requests. Make it easy for customers by providing clear instructions on how to leave a review.

  3. Offer incentives: Consider offering incentives for customers who leave reviews. This could be in the form of a discount on their next purchase or an entry into a giveaway. However, it’s important to ensure that these incentives comply with Google’s guidelines to avoid any penalties.

  4. Respond to reviews: Show your customers that you value their feedback by responding to reviews, both positive and negative. Thank customers for their kind words and address any concerns raised in negative reviews. This demonstrates your commitment to customer satisfaction and can encourage others to leave reviews.

  5. Display reviews on your website: Showcase your positive Google My Business reviews on your website to further strengthen your online reputation. This can be done by embedding a widget or featuring testimonials on relevant pages.

The Role of Ratings in Local SEO

In addition to reviews, Google My Business also allows customers to rate your business on a scale of one to five stars. These ratings contribute to your overall online visibility and search rankings. Higher ratings indicate a positive customer experience and can significantly impact your local SEO efforts.

To make the most of Google My Business ratings, consider the following tips:

  1. Monitor your ratings: Regularly monitor your ratings to stay informed about customer sentiment and identify areas for improvement. Address any negative feedback promptly, as it shows your commitment to resolving issues and improving customer experiences.

  2. Maintain a high average rating: Strive to maintain a high average rating by consistently providing excellent products and services. Encourage satisfied customers to leave ratings, as a higher number of positive ratings will help offset any occasional negative feedback.

  3. Leverage positive ratings in your marketing: Highlight your positive ratings in your marketing efforts to build trust and credibility. This can be done through social media posts, email campaigns, or even incorporating positive ratings into your advertisements.

  4. Optimize your business listing: Ensure that your Google My Business profile is complete and accurate. This includes adding relevant keywords, updating your business hours, and uploading high-quality images. A comprehensive and well-optimized profile can positively impact your local SEO rankings.

By strategically managing your Google My Business reviews and ratings, you can enhance your local SEO efforts and attract more potential customers to your business. Remember, providing exceptional customer experiences, actively soliciting reviews, and leveraging positive feedback are key to building a strong online reputation and thriving in today’s digital marketplace.
